Haze/smog in Hua Hin?

Featured Replies

Has anyone else noticed the haze over Hua Hin at the moment?

 

This photo is taken on Soi 94 and you can normally see Hin Lek Fai in the distance. But for the past couple of days it has been covered in haze/smog?

 

Anyone else seen this or am I going mad?

Pattaya and surrounding areas are just the same, been like this for a week now?

I live in HH. Yesterday was very humid,the air was heavy with water vapor...not pollution. Today normal 

I agree, I've noticed the dense haze in the air for about a week here in Hua Hin.  Sometimes it even smells like smoke.  First time I've seen it this bad in 4 years.  I was talking with friends at dinner tonight, we don't know what is causing it.

we were in prachuap city on sunday and it was very noticeable down there.  i think it is a weather phenomenon rather than pollution

It is noticeable in Bangkok...   

 

Usually there isn't much smog or apparent air pollution in Bangkok once we get away from Sukhumvit road (all those busses)... 

 

However, Air Pollution has been very noticable in Bangkok for the past couple of days.

 

It is worse than I've noticed it for years. 

Reeeeeaaaaly bad this morning, heavy smell of smoke in the air, had to close all the patio doors, definitely smoke from fires. I am at the top of 88 near the hills, cannot see them at all.....:sad:

It's that time of the year when fields are burned and with not much wind......Sometimes on approach into Chang Mai it almost becomes a CAT 2 approach.....
